In October 2021, our Firstgas Group team attended Ecogas’ official opening of their new Organics Processing Facility in Reporoa, the first of its kind in New Zealand.

A celebration of New Zealand’s progress towards a circular economy, the Facility was officially opened on 20 October in the presence of Hon Dr Megan Woods and representatives of Ngati Tahu-Ngati Whaoa Runanga Trust, signalling that the facility is moving into production.

This landmark project is the largest food waste processing facility in New Zealand using advanced technology proven overseas. At its full capacity, the Ecogas facility will produce renewable energy, biofertiliser and renewable carbon dioxide from 75,000 tonnes of inedible food waste and other organic residues.

In the future, Clarus and Ecogas will build New Zealand’s first large-scale biogas to pipeline project that will transform biogas produced at Reporoa, into a valuable source of renewable gas for use in 9,000 homes and businesses, allowing them to enjoy the benefits of renewable gas in their existing appliances, while saving up to 19 times the carbon emissions. Action that helps move New Zealand towards its target of net zero carbon emissions by 2050.
